Published on

June 12, 2017

Исправление ошибки SQL Server: Не удалось загрузить файл или сборку

Недавно один из моих клиентов столкнулся с странной проблемой при использовании SQL Server Management Studio (SSMS). Они сообщили, что при попытке прочитать свойства базы данных, щелкнув правой кнопкой мыши по ней, они получали следующее сообщение об ошибке:

“Не удалось загрузить файл или сборку ‘SqlManagerUi, Version=14.0.0.0, Culture=neutral, PublicKeyToken=89845dcd8080cc91’ или одну из его зависимостей. Системе не удается найти указанный файл. (mscorlib)”

При дальнейшем исследовании я обнаружил, что корневая причина ошибки заключается в отсутствии файла, указанного в сообщении об ошибке. В данном случае отсутствующим файлом был ‘SQLManagerUI.dll’.

Сравнивая установку SSMS клиента с рабочей, мы заметили, что в папке, где SSMS искал файл ‘SQLManagerUI.dll’, отсутствовали несколько файлов. Это может произойти по разным причинам, таким как вирусы или вредоносное ПО, повреждение файловой системы или отказ жесткого диска.

Для устранения этой проблемы нам пришлось восстановить общие компоненты SQL Server. Вот шаги для восстановления экземпляра:

  1. Откройте панель управления и перейдите в раздел “Программы и компоненты”.
  2. Найдите вашу установку SQL Server и щелкните правой кнопкой мыши по ней.
  3. Выберите “Изменить” или “Восстановить” в контекстном меню.
  4. Следуйте инструкциям на экране, чтобы восстановить установку.

После завершения процесса восстановления отсутствующие файлы были восстановлены, и ошибка была устранена.

Если вы столкнулись с подобным сообщением об ошибке при использовании SSMS, рекомендуется проверить, отсутствуют ли файлы в указанной папке. Если это так, восстановление установки SQL Server должно устранить проблему.

Для получения более подробных инструкций по восстановлению неудачной установки SQL Server вы можете обратиться к официальной документации Microsoft здесь.

Помните, что поддержание здоровой и актуальной установки SQL Server является важным условием для безопасного управления базами данных и устранения неполадок.

Click to rate this post!
[Total: 0 Average: 0]

Let's work together

Send us a message or book free introductory meeting with us using button below.